Understanding Dyslexia and Its Impact on Learning
Dyslexia is a learning difference that affects reading, spelling, writing, and sometimes language processing. It is not related to intelligence. Many bright children and adults have dyslexia and simply learn in different ways.
People with dyslexia may have difficulty:
Recognizing words quickly
Understanding written information
Spelling accurately
Reading aloud
Remembering letter sounds
Organizing written work
Without proper assessment, these challenges can lead to frustration, lower confidence, and difficulty keeping up in school or at work. The good news is that early identification can help people receive the support they need.

Signs That May Indicate a Reading Disorder
Every person is different, but some common signs may suggest the need for an evaluation.
In Young Children
Difficulty learning letter names
Trouble matching letters with sounds
Delayed reading development
Difficulty rhyming words
Problems remembering simple words
In School-Age Children
Slow reading speed
Frequent spelling mistakes
Difficulty understanding reading assignments
Avoiding reading activities
Trouble following written instructions
In Teenagers and Adults
Reading takes more time than expected
Difficulty learning foreign languages
Problems with spelling
Avoidance of reading-intensive tasks
Challenges organizing written work
If these concerns continue over time, a professional assessment may be helpful.
What Happens During an Evaluation?
Many people worry that testing will be stressful. In reality, the process is designed to understand how a person learns.
A comprehensive assessment often includes:
Interviews with parents or the individual
Review of educational history
Reading assessments
Language processing measures
Memory and attention tasks
Cognitive testing
Academic achievement testing
The goal is not to pass or fail. The purpose is to gather information about learning patterns and identify areas where support may help.
After testing is complete, a detailed report is usually provided. This report explains the findings and includes recommendations for home, school, or workplace support.

Testing for Adults Is Also Important
Dyslexia is not limited to childhood. Many adults seek evaluations later in life after noticing ongoing reading or writing challenges.
Some adults pursue testing because:
They struggled throughout school
Their child was recently diagnosed
They are returning to school
They need workplace accommodations
They want a better understanding of their learning style
An evaluation can provide valuable insights regardless of age. Understanding learning differences can help adults make informed decisions about education, career development, and personal growth.
